- Diversification: Diversifying your investment portfolio is a fundamental principle of risk management. By spreading your investments across different asset classes and geographic regions, you can reduce the impact of any single investment's underperformance. International startups offer a unique opportunity for diversification, as they operate in diverse markets with varying economic conditions and consumer behaviors. This diversification can help mitigate risks associated with local economic downturns or regulatory changes.
- Access to Emerging Markets: Many international startups are based in emerging markets with rapidly growing economies. These markets often present untapped opportunities for innovation and growth. Investing in startups operating in emerging markets can provide exposure to industries and sectors that may be overlooked or undervalued in more developed economies. Moreover, as these economies continue to mature, the potential for high returns on investment increases significantly.
- Innovative Solutions to Global Challenges: Startups, by nature, are agile and innovative. International startups, in particular, are often tackling unique challenges that are specific to their region or global issues that transcend borders. Investing in these startups allows you to support groundbreaking solutions to problems such as healthcare accessibility, renewable energy, or financial inclusion. Not only does this contribute to positive societal impact, but it can also generate substantial returns if the startup succeeds in addressing these challenges effectively.
- Lower Valuations and Higher Growth Potential: Compared to their counterparts in more developed markets, international startups may have lower valuations due to various factors such as lower operating costs, lower competition, or less mature investment ecosystems. This presents an opportunity for investors to enter at a lower valuation and potentially capture higher returns as the startup scales and matures. Additionally, international startups often experience rapid growth trajectories as they tap into burgeoning markets or disruptive technologies.
- Access to Talent and Expertise: Investing internationally provides access to a diverse pool of talent and expertise. Many startups outside of traditional tech hubs like Silicon Valley are led by entrepreneurs with unique insights into their local markets and deep domain expertise. By investing in these startups, you gain exposure to novel ideas, innovative business models, and diverse perspectives that can fuel growth and drive success.
- Portfolio Resilience: Economic downturns or geopolitical events in one region can adversely affect local investments. By diversifying your portfolio with international startups, you create a buffer against such risks. While no investment is entirely immune to market fluctuations, spreading your investments globally can help mitigate the impact of localized economic challenges.
